The Basic Principles Of what is md5's application

By now, try to be very familiar with how Each individual of such equations perform, so you need to be capable to compute them all by yourself if you need to. If you'd like to skip the labor, the answers are:

Using the features G and GG, we conduct sixteen rounds applying as the initial vector the output from the prior 16 rounds. This can end in modified values of the,b,c, and d in Each individual spherical.

The MD5 algorithm looks like an arduous approach if you experience Just about every from the steps, but our computer systems have the ability to do everything in An immediate. Even though it can be lots of perform to us, this process brings about an algorithm that could be very beneficial for things like verifying details integrity.

This is accomplished in accordance with the American Normal Code for Information and facts Interchange (ASCII), which is basically a normal that we use to transform human readable text to the binary code that desktops can study.

Nowadays, safer hashing algorithms like bcrypt and Argon2 are encouraged for password storage to resist brute-pressure and dictionary attacks.

Password Storage: MD5 was extensively applied prior to now to hash and retail store passwords securely. Even so, as its vulnerabilities turned obvious, it turned much less suited to this objective.

As you may see, although this website left little bit-change looks like a relatively similar move, it would make the string seem radically distinct to us.

Checksum Verification in Non-Important Applications: In some non-crucial applications, MD5 is used to verify the integrity of files throughout transmission or downloads. Nonetheless, it’s essential to Observe that this is simply not advised for sensitive or high-benefit facts.

Our Web-site is supported by our people. We could make a Fee any time you click through the affiliate one-way links on our Web page.

Although MD5 and SHA are both of those hashing algorithms, their success in securing passwords relies upon intensely on how the hashes are utilised. A crucial component in safe password hashing is salting. Salting requires introducing a random string (a salt) towards the password just before it's hashed.

Security Vulnerabilities: Continuing to employ MD5 in legacy techniques exposes those programs to recognized protection vulnerabilities, such as collision and pre-impression attacks, which may be exploited by attackers.

The fastened-size output or hash produced by a hash functionality like MD5, usually represented to be a string of hexadecimal characters.

Fingerprinting and Hash Tables: MD5 can be Utilized in hash tables and information indexing, where the hash benefit serves as a singular identifier for info. While MD5 is speedy, its Website Protection concerns allow it to be less well suited for applications necessitating higher stability. Deduplication:

A area of cryptography aiming to create algorithms secure against quantum computing assaults, which could render present-day algorithms like MD5 out of date.

Leave a Reply

Your email address will not be published. Required fields are marked *